Green Library DESK HC108.M5M62 via D&B/Claritas |
Current year; older in REF |
This annual publication gives demographics by census tract, but arranged by ZIP code. The population census data includes population factors (population, households, population by age, households by size), household factors (# of households, median income, estimated income distribution, median home value, housing percentages, length of residence), and education & labor force factors (population, educationa attainment for population over 25 years, and % of population over age 16 in labor force.) Business demographics are reported by industry & occupational factors and business market factors (# of employees by NAICS name and # of companies by # of employees for each NAICS name.) |

Green Library REF TK6646.T4 via Warren Communications. |
Current year | Lists U.S. & Canadian television stations and cable providers, as well as related services. For television, a full page for each station gives address, email and website, location of facilities & antenna, any specialization, and primary personnel. Some television entries include selected advertising rates and Nielsen Data. This entry also includes a map showing reception quality. Cable volumes give providers by city and what options they offer, including cost. |
